Safeguarding the Future: Seed Banks:

Seed banks are specialized facilities that store seeds of various plant species in optimal conditions to guarantee their long-term viability. These seeds can be vital for the restoration of degraded ecosystems, genetic research and crop improvement. Seed banks act as a kind of “insurance policy” for plant biodiversity, as they ensure the survival of endangered species or species that have disappeared from their natural habitat.

Conservation of Genetic Diversity: Banks of Biological Specimens:

Biological specimen banks, also known as biological collections, store a variety of biological samples, from tissues to DNA and microorganisms. These collections are essential for genetic research and the conservation of genetic diversity. In addition, they provide a valuable source of information on the distribution and evolution of species, helping scientists to better understand the history of life on Earth.

Although seed banks and biological specimens play a critical role in conservation and research, they face logistical and technical challenges. The maintenance of stable environmental conditions and the prevention of genetic degradation are constant concerns. In addition, international collaboration and funding are essential to ensure its long-term operation.
